None of this is a licensing check. CMS issues an NPI so a provider can be identified in billing transactions, and states plainly that issuance does not ensure or validate that the holder is licensed or credentialed. The Washington boards hold the licensing record, and the practice itself is the only source for what it charges today.

What to expect to pay at an ophthalmology practice like this

The NPI registry holds no prices, so nothing here is a quote from Washington Retina. Based on this site's own price research, an ophthalmology practice typically charges $150 to $300 or more for an exam without insurance, against a national average of about $136 and roughly $25 once a vision plan pays its share.

Ophthalmology visits are usually medical rather than routine, which changes who pays: medical insurance and Medicare Part B cover a medically necessary exam, while a routine refraction for glasses is normally not covered. Ask whether the visit will be billed as medical or routine before you book, and compare with the 407 optometry practices on the Seattle-Tacoma-Bellevue page if you only need a prescription.
